Transaction 393283266911f8c3115fa171343a36ef488d7a794bf2a8d8157ee7cce1137db7
1 Input
1 Output
-
393283266911f8c3115fa171343a36ef488d7a794bf2a8d8157ee7cce1137db7:0
- value
- 1514596
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b837cd1119d5d528e1f6a6162ce733413975ddb5 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Ho4BRRr6QehRw5gKEteCVg11vdG4C4TR8